Established in 1903 as a training school, Batangas State University is the oldest higher education institution in the region. [9] It was granted a state college status in 1968, renamed Pablo Borbon Memorial Institute of Technology, and was finally elevated into a state university in 2001. Façade of the campus. Jose P. Laurel Polytechnic College ( Filipino: Politeknikang Kolehiyo ng Jose P. Laurel; JPLPC) is a satellite campus of Batangas State University. It is located in Malvar, Batangas, Philippines. It is one of the two satellite campuses of Batangas State University, the other being Apolinario R. Apacible School of Fisheries.

Bulacan State University (BulSU or BSU; Filipino: Pamantasang Pampamahalaan ng Bulacan [2]) is a public university in Bulacan province, Philippines. Its main campus is in Malolos . BulSU or BSU originated as a secondary school in 1904 ran by the Americans, and has now progressed into one of the biggest educational institutions in Region III.
Bowie State University (Bowie State or BSU) is a public historically black university in Prince George's County, Maryland, north of Bowie. It is part of the University System of Maryland . Founded in 1865, Bowie State is Maryland's oldest historically black university [ 1 ] and one of the ten oldest in the country. [ 2 ]
